About This Item
Chicago: Rand McNally & Company, Publishers, 1905. Cloth. Fair/good. Octavo, pp. [8], 9-362, [2] ads. Brown cloth-covered boards with white accents and light bumping. Name written inside the front cover. Lightly tanned pages and tanned edges. Light foxing on edges and a stain on the fore-edge which extends onto pages in the last third of the book (see photo for example). Early and rare dust jacket with sunned spine, rubbing, chips and tears; encased in a clear, protective cover. Originally published in 1891.
